**Audit item 4.2 — Scanner integration (Pickline WMS).** Verify the Zebrakit barcode scanner handshake logs a device ID on every connect. Check retry behavior after three failed scans and confirm malformed codes are rejected, not queued. New hires: test against the Larkspur staging dock only. Sign-off is required from the integration owner named below.

named custodian: Druion Kelix Brivan

CI note for eng sync: the Tidewell calendar sync suite started failing after the agenda-merge branch landed. Two workers write overlapping event windows, and the conflict resolver picks nondeterministically, so snapshot assertions flake roughly one run in five. Mitigation so far: pinned the fixture clock and serialized the merge step in CI only. A proper ordering fix is planned for next sprint. The last green run recorded its token below.

session token of kahog-bahif = htk9_f63daec35

## Handover: Job Queue Replacement

The old Pinwheel queue is fully drained; new work flows through Cranemark. Keep Pinwheel read-only for two more releases in case we need to replay stuck jobs. Cutover is flag-gated, so rollback is a single toggle. The Cranemark workers are deployed with the following configuration values.

service settings:
[lamael]
host = lamael.nelvrostack.example
user = lamael_svc
database = lamael_prod

Subject: DR drill recap — dedupe service

Hey team, quick note before the weekly sync. We ran the disaster-recovery drill on Merglet, our customer-record dedupe service, on Tuesday. Failover to the Bramford cluster took 11 minutes, a bit over target, mostly because the match-index rebuild dragged. Nadia is writing up the timing gaps. One action item for everyone: the restore flow now requires the vault passphrase at step three, so keep it handy during drills. For reference, the current recovery passphrase is below.

vault phrase of yaguf-hahaf = druath-holix

A quick note for new starters: the mail room at Fennick House has moved from the ground floor to the lower level, next to the print hub. Visitors can no longer collect parcels themselves — anything addressed to a guest goes through you as the host. Pop down, sign the ledger, and bring it up. The door down there is keypad-locked; the code is below.

staff pass of fajof-fawif = bdg-ES-2